Why Are There So Many Dead Fish? And What Can We Do About it?

By now, many people have seen, or even smelled the thousands of fish that washed up on shores all over the Bay Area. Scientists say it’s likely the result of an algal bloom that’s grown over the past month or so, but they also say there are things we could have done ahead of time. San Francisco Baykeeper, an environmental watchdog for the San Francisco Bay first received reports of discolored water in late July. The organization patrols the waters and investigates reports of pollution, and then holds polluters and public agencies accountable.
